1. Regret sending that email? Undo it in 30 seconds.
Here's how:
1. Click the setting icon (top right).
2. Go to Settings > General.
3. Toggle on 'undo send'.
4. Choose 30 seconds.
No more email mishaps!
2. Bye-bye promotional emails!
Here's how to declutter your inbox:
1. Type "unsubscribe" in the Gmail search bar.
2. Select all emails tagged with "unsubscribe."
3. Hit delete and wave goodbye to them all.
3. Keep it confidential with a single tap.
Send an email that's strictly confidential. Disable copying, printing, forwarding, and downloading by the recipient with a simple click on the 'lock' symbol while composing your message.
4. Unleash the power of offline Gmail with these four simple steps:
1. Log in to your Gmail account.
2. Click on the gear icon or "Quick Settings".
3. Hit "See all settings".
4. Choose "Offline" and unleash the possibilities by selecting "Enable".
5. Boost your Gmail productivity with these keyboard shortcuts:
βœ” Mark as read: Shift + I
βœ” Send an email: ⌘ or Ctrl + Enter
βœ” Insert a link: ⌘ or Ctrl + K
βœ” Compose: C
βœ” Search your emails: /
βœ” Compose in a new tab: D
βœ” Add BCC recipients: Shift + Ctrl + B
6. Take control of your email game with this simple trick:
Send your emails later to create the illusion of productivity even at 10:00 pm.
Here's how:
1. Click the down arrow next to 'send'
2. Choose 'Schedule Send'
3. Select your desired date and time
7. Snooze that email.
Avoid dealing with an email right away?
Simply snooze it for later.
1. Click the clock icon on the right
2. Select your desired snooze duration
3. Watch it magically reappear in your inbox on the chosen date
8. Level up your email organization with labels.
Effortlessly streamline your inbox by creating custom labels. Categorize emails into "Work," "Personal," or "Travel."
Just click the "Labels" button in the toolbar and choose the perfect label for each email.
Supercharge your productivity with email templates:
1. Open Compose
2. Enter your desired template text in the email field
3. Click the three-dot menu and go to Templates
4. Save your draft as a new template
Streamline your workflow and save valuable time!
